What is Global Ibandronate Market?

The Global Ibandronate Market refers to the worldwide industry focused on the production, distribution, and sale of ibandronate, a medication primarily used to treat and prevent osteoporosis in postmenopausal women. Osteoporosis is a condition characterized by weakened bones, which increases the risk of fractures. Ibandronate belongs to a class of drugs known as bisphosphonates, which work by slowing down bone loss and increasing bone density. The market encompasses various forms of ibandronate, including oral tablets and injectable solutions, catering to different patient needs and preferences. Factors driving the market include the rising prevalence of osteoporosis due to an aging population, increased awareness about bone health, and advancements in healthcare infrastructure. Additionally, the market is influenced by regulatory approvals, patent expirations, and competition from generic versions of the drug. Companies operating in this market focus on research and development to improve drug formulations and delivery methods, aiming to enhance patient compliance and therapeutic outcomes. The market's growth is also supported by strategic collaborations, mergers, and acquisitions among pharmaceutical companies to expand their product portfolios and geographical reach. Overall, the Global Ibandronate Market plays a crucial role in addressing the growing demand for effective osteoporosis treatments worldwide.

Oral, Injection in the Global Ibandronate Market:

In the Global Ibandronate Market, the medication is available in two primary forms: oral tablets and injectable solutions. Each form has its unique characteristics, benefits, and considerations for use. Oral ibandronate is typically prescribed as a once-monthly tablet, making it a convenient option for patients who prefer a less frequent dosing schedule. This form of the medication is absorbed through the gastrointestinal tract and is effective in increasing bone mineral density and reducing the risk of fractures. However, patients must adhere to specific instructions when taking oral ibandronate, such as taking it on an empty stomach with a full glass of water and remaining upright for at least 30 minutes afterward to minimize the risk of gastrointestinal side effects. On the other hand, injectable ibandronate is administered intravenously, usually every three months, by a healthcare professional. This form is beneficial for patients who have difficulty swallowing tablets or have gastrointestinal issues that may interfere with the absorption of oral medications. Injectable ibandronate provides a more direct delivery of the drug into the bloodstream, ensuring consistent therapeutic levels and potentially reducing the risk of gastrointestinal side effects. Both forms of ibandronate are effective in managing osteoporosis, but the choice between oral and injectable options depends on individual patient needs, preferences, and medical history. Healthcare providers play a crucial role in guiding patients to the most suitable form of ibandronate, considering factors such as convenience, adherence, and potential side effects. The availability of both oral and injectable forms in the Global Ibandronate Market ensures that a wide range of patients can access appropriate treatment options for osteoporosis, ultimately contributing to better bone health and quality of life.

Global Ibandronate Market Outlook:

The global market for Ibandronate was valued at approximately $140 million in 2024, and it is anticipated to grow to a revised size of around $169 million by 2031. This growth represents a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 2.7% over the forecast period. The market's expansion can be attributed to several factors, including the increasing prevalence of osteoporosis, particularly among the aging population, and the growing awareness of the importance of bone health. As more individuals seek effective treatments for osteoporosis, the demand for ibandronate is expected to rise, driving market growth. Additionally, advancements in healthcare infrastructure and the availability of both oral and injectable forms of ibandronate contribute to the market's positive outlook. Pharmaceutical companies are also investing in research and development to improve drug formulations and delivery methods, further supporting market growth. Strategic collaborations, mergers, and acquisitions among industry players are expected to enhance product portfolios and expand geographical reach, providing additional opportunities for market expansion. Overall, the Global Ibandronate Market is poised for steady growth, driven by the increasing need for effective osteoporosis treatments and the continuous efforts of pharmaceutical companies to innovate and improve patient outcomes.
